01 - Beat softened cream cheese, granulated sugar, and vanilla extract in a mixing bowl until completely smooth and creamy, approximately 2-3 minutes.
02 - Pour in heavy whipping cream and continue beating until the mixture becomes light, fluffy, and holds soft peaks.
03 - Scoop approximately 1 tablespoon of the cheesecake mixture and roll between palms to create smooth, uniform balls. Arrange on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
04 - Transfer the baking sheet to the freezer and chill for 15-20 minutes until the balls are firm enough to handle without deformation.
05 - Take a small portion of cotton candy and gently flatten in your palm. Place a chilled cheesecake ball in the center and carefully wrap the cotton candy around it, pinching edges to seal completely. Gently roll between hands to achieve a smooth, round shape.
06 - If desired, immediately press colored sprinkles or edible glitter onto the exterior surface for added visual appeal.
07 - For optimal texture, serve promptly after assembly. If necessary, refrigerate briefly before serving, but note that extended exposure to humidity will cause the cotton candy shell to dissolve.
